Des-Case PLPC-W-M-C-0 Portable Laser Particle Counter
$19,553.71With moisture and temperature sensor for mineral oil Fluid analysis is a crucial component of any oil management program. Early detection of potential problems can prevent costly repairs and downtime. The Portable Laser Particle Counter makes it possible to detect the ISO Cleanliness levels of the hydraulic media. The Portable Laser Particle Counter is available in different versions. SpecificationsPOWER SUPPLY Voltage range: 110 … 240 V, AC 12 … 24 V DC European, UK and US power plug adaptors Pressure range: 2 … 400 bar Viscosity range up to 400 cSt CALIBRATION ISO Medium Test Dust (MTD) acc. to ISO 11171:1999 Analysis range: ISO 8-24, ISO 4406 Code, NAS 1638 Code 2-12, SAE AS 4059 Code 2-12 LASER SENSORS High accuracy laser: 4 … 6 μm(c) Standard accuracy laser: 6 … 68 μm(c) Measured channels: 4, 6, 14, 21, 25, 38, 50, 68 μm(c) The maximum concentration is ISO 4406 Code 24 (160.000 p/ml) HOSE CONNECTIONS M16x2 Test Point DATA OUTPUT Cumulative particle counts, as well as cleanliness classes acc. to ISO 4406 (1999) / SAE AS 4059 Rev.D (2001) and ISO 4406 (1191) / NAS 1638 (1964) DATA STORAGE 600 tests FLUID COMPATIBILITY Mineral Oil, Petroleum based fluids Phosphate Ester and Water Glycol compatible devices on request (see ordering code) COMPUTER INTERFACE USB communication port EXTERNAL ALARM External alarm socket with switching outputs max. 24 V DC/AC, 1 A SOFTWARE Downloading and storage of the data with included “RMF View” software. WEIGHT Approx. 13 kg FeaturesThe Portable Laser Particle Counter devices feature a twin laser system and eight channels for different particle sizes in order to guarantee high accuracy and repeatability. These compact unit are easy to handle for mobile and inline applications for systems with pressures up to 400 bar / 5801 PSI. Compact and Convenient Twin-laser, 100% Coverage Integrated Clock – Adaptable – Software Updates Electric operated flush valve Option of adding an integral moisture / temperature sensor TDS -

With non-desiccant and desiccant breather options available, as well as quick connects for clean filling, these transfer containers isolate oil from the environment providing the ultimate in best practice contamination control. FeaturesPerformance For keeping oil clean and dry during storage and transfer to machinery within ambient temperature ranges of -40ºF to 176ºF (-40°C to 80°C). Materials & Components Dispensing Lid and Spouts: – Nylon – 304 Stainless Steel – Steel – Buna-N – HDPE & PTFE Pump Lid, with Pump 304 Stainless Steel Steel Fluoro-silicone Silicone – Nylon PVC Polyurethane Aluminum HDPE Container HDPE Applications Transferring small volumes of oil Topping off reservoirs Small volume storage How it Works Oil Transfer Containers are the perfect solution for small volume transfers of oil to machines. Industrial-grade HDPE containers will not chemically react with oil or additive packages. The trigger mechanism in the dispensing lid keeps fluid isolated until engaged, controlling moisture and contamination. Optional non-desiccant or desiccant breathers keep oil clean and dry while in the container. An optional ISO B quick connect allows new, pre-filtered oil to be added to the container without exposing it to the atmosphere. The interchangeable spouts allow more flexibility with the standard dispensing lid and eliminate the need for funnels. They are available in different lengths, tip sizes, colors, and either rigid or extended options. Additional accessories like the pump lid, pump, and color-coding label system allow for even more control of your lubricant storage and handling. Using the Oil Transfer Container and its best practices options ensures the oil transferred to your equipment is free of contamination. TDS -
